INTRODUCTION 1 * The coal industry in the United States has undergone significant economic changes in recent years. For example, the price of coal remained relatively constant from 1950 to 1969 (see Figs. 5-1 and 5-2) but steam coal prices tripled and metallurgical coal prices doubled from 1969 to 1974. This price structure has created a new economic environment for coal preparation. Contributing factors to these price trends include: 1) Coal Mine Health and Safety Act of 1969. 2) Mid-East oil embargo of 1973.
